Why systems need tending
AI systems are not set-and-forget. Data shifts, goals change, teams turn over, and models improve. The businesses that win with AI treat their systems as living infrastructure, with defined processes for when outputs need human validation and measurement tied to a real business metric. The ones that do not are how a working pilot drifts into the 42% of AI initiatives abandoned in a single year.
AI Systems Optimization is the continuity layer that keeps your investment compounding instead of decaying.
What we do
- Monitor performance. We track your systems against real business outcomes, not vanity metrics, so you can see what AI is actually returning.
- Refine and retrain. As your data, offers, and priorities evolve, we tune workflows, prompts, and agents to keep them accurate and on-brand.
- Document and train. We keep written documentation current as systems change and run ongoing reinforcement training so the team stays fluent in the systems we built, instead of drifting back to the old way.
- Expand safely. When something works, we scale it with the right governance, permissions, and oversight, so growth never outruns accountability.
